Kolohe Andino wants to surf. Yesterday at the Volcom Fiji Pro, round one ran at exquisite Cloudbreak. Well, most of it: heats one to 10 were held and there were barrels and it was excellent. But because four heats of the VQS event had been held in the morning prior to the main event (causing Joel Parkinson to think the event was off and go fishing), there wasn’t enough time for the last two heats of round one.
And guess who’s in heat 11? Mr Andino, pictured here swinging way above a Cloudbreak lip this morning during warmup. He’ll face Jeremy Flores and Nat Young, but now that the call’s been made for a Lazy Day today, we won’t see the match up ’til tomorrow morning (hopefully).
